A Turkish-flagged fishing boat was attacked and sunk in the Black Sea, killing one sailor and injuring four others in an incident that has raised fresh concerns about security in waters affected by the war in Ukraine. The vessel, identified as the Duru 67, was reportedly struck west of Sevastopol in Crimea before a rescue operation was launched. According to Turkish authorities, the injured crew members suffered wounds caused by shrapnel fragments and were evacuated by another fishing vessel before being transferred to a Turkish Coast Guard ship carrying medical personnel. One of the injured sailors later died while being transported back to Turkey. The attack comes just a day after a maritime drone exploded at Romania’s Black Sea port of Constanta, prompting the evacuation of more than 1,300 people from nearby beaches.
